What Is Web-to-Pack?

Definition and Core Concept

Web-to-Pack means that packaging can be configured, designed, validated, and ordered entirely online. The idea is similar to Web-to-Print, but it is tailored for the far more complex world of packaging.

Instead of relying on back-and-forth communication and manual CAD work, Web-to-Pack provides a self-service workflow where the end user configures packaging dimensions, uploads artwork, and instantly sees a live 3D preview. Behind the scenes, the system generates production-ready CAD and PDF data, ensuring manufacturing precision.

The Role of Standards in Web-to-Pack

ECMA: Folding Carton Standards

The European Carton Makers Association (ECMA) has defined a comprehensive catalog of folding carton designs. Each ECMA code specifies a structure type—making communication between brand, printer, and converter seamless.

packQ integrates around 120 ECMA templates, parametric and scalable. Users don’t need CAD expertise; they simply pick a type, adjust dimensions, and packQ creates a production-safe dieline.

FEFCO: Corrugated Packaging Standards

The FEFCO catalog is the global benchmark for corrugated packaging. With over 200 standardized box types, such as the iconic FEFCO 0201, it enables clear, universal communication.

packQ includes approx. 290 FEFCO models, embedded as templates. Customers select a style, enter dimensions, and packQ outputs a perfectly scaled cutting file.

Automation and Dynamic Preflight

packQ embeds professional preflight tools (e.g., PitStop, pdfToolbox) into its workflow. Files are automatically checked for:

  • Resolution
  • Color spaces
  • Fonts and bleed

Errors are flagged before the order is even placed—saving costly reprints.
